Message type: E = Error
Message class: HCNUSAC_MSG_NEW - Message Class for SASAC Report Management Tool
Message number: 320
Message text: Infotype &1 not supported

- Infotype &1 not supported ?The SAP error message HCNUSAC_MSG_NEW320 indicating "Infotype &1 not supported" typically arises in the context of Human Capital Management (HCM) or Employee Central in SAP SuccessFactors. This error suggests that the system is trying to access or process an infotype that is not recognized or supported in the current configuration.
Causes:
- Invalid Infotype: The infotype specified in the error message (represented by &1) may not exist in the system or may not be configured correctly.
- System Configuration: The infotype may not be activated or may not be part of the current client configuration.
- Data Migration Issues: If data has been migrated from another system, there may be inconsistencies or unsupported infotypes in the new environment.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access the specified infotype.
- Custom Development: If there are custom developments or enhancements, they may not be handling the infotype correctly.
Solutions:
Check Infotype Configuration:
- Verify that the infotype exists in the system. You can do this by using transaction code PA30 (Maintain HR Master Data) and checking if the infotype is available for the relevant personnel area and employee group.
- Ensure that the infotype is activated in the system. This can be checked in the configuration settings.
Review System Settings:
- Check the configuration settings in the IMG (Implementation Guide) under the relevant HCM module to ensure that the infotype is properly set up.
- Ensure that the infotype is included in the relevant personnel actions.
Data Consistency:
- If the error occurred after a data migration, review the data for inconsistencies. Ensure that all required infotypes are present and correctly populated.
User Authorizations:
- Check the user’s authorization profile to ensure they have the necessary permissions to access the infotype. This can be done through transaction SU53 to analyze authorization issues.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to SAP documentation or notes related to the specific infotype for any known issues or additional configuration steps that may be required.
Debugging:
- If you have access to development tools, you can debug the process to identify where the error is occurring and why the infotype is not being recognized.
Contact S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ance, especially if this is a production issue.
